Funeral services for Mrs. Edna Frances Harmon, age 75 of Manchester will be conducted at 11:00am, Tuesday, February 19 at the Manchester Funeral Home Chapel with Rev. David Kidder officiating.
Burial will follow in Rose Hill Memorial Gardens.
Visitation with the Harmon family will be from 5pm until 9pm, Monday at Manchester Funeral Home.
Mrs. Harmon passed away Friday evening at the United Regional Medical Center in Manchester.
Mrs. Harmon was born in McMinnville, Tennessee the daughter of the late Richard and Noval Wheeler Madewell. She was of the Baptist faith and enjoyed fishing, Nascar racing and loved to cook. She especially loved her two dogs, Boogie and Baby Girl. In addition to her parents, she was preceded in death by three brothers, Richard, William and Wheeler Madewell.
Mrs. Harmon is survived by:
Her life partner, Jack Ferrell of Manchester
One Son- Steve Meadows of Hillsboro
One Daughter- Patricia Kirby and her husband Andy of Hixson, Tn
Three Sisters- Jean Simmons of McMinnville
Margaret White on Anderson, Indiana
Rosalee Madewell of McMinnville
Eight grandchildren, 10 great grandchildren, several nieces and nephews and a host of friends.
